LOUISVILLE, Ky. (WAVE) - The man accused of kidnapping a family Friday , driving them to a bank and robbing the drive-thru teller before forcing an hours-long manhunt finally appeared in court Monday after twice refusing to.
Armond Langford was scheduled to appear before a judge Saturday, but refused. Then, he refused to appear again Monday morning. That move angered the judge, who ordered him to appear so she could “do my job.”
Two hours after the judge made that order, Langford was brought in by four corrections officers and was standing before her.
The court entered a not guilty plea on his behalf. The judge kept the $1 million bond and ordered him to home incarceration if he posts that.
